We demonstrate for the first time that an electrically tunable chirped fiber Bragg grating can be used to trim the dispersion in a 160 Gb/s TDM system with a RZ duty cycle of 30%. The fully packaged dispersion compensation module is capable of recovering the 2 ps pulses over a tuning range of 50 ps/nm with a system penalty of less than 1.3 dB compared to the case of zero dispersion with no fiber grating. We believe this is the first demonstration of a tunable dispersion compensator that, together with standard fixed compensation like dispersion compensation fiber, enables practical dynamic dispersion management of 160 Gb/s TDM systems.
